Subject: Handover — QuayPoint kiosk watchdog

Taking off for the week; you own QuayPoint releases. Watchdog 2.4 ships Thursday. Known issue: watchdog restarts the kiosk shell if heartbeat gaps exceed 90s — noisy on the Harborview units, ignore unless it loops. Build pipeline is green; staged artifacts are signed and waiting in the release bucket. If you need to cut a hotfix, sign with the current release identity or the kiosks will refuse the update. That identity follows below.

release key, kagap-yahog: bky3_XQU

Department heads: the Q2 review of the Ashmere and Tolvane regions is complete. Ashmere exceeded plan by 6%, driven by strong uptake of the Corvana suite among mid-market accounts. Tolvane fell 11% short, largely due to delayed onboarding and a thinner pipeline following the Renholt territory split. We propose rebalancing two account executives and tightening forecast cadence to biweekly. Please review the attached coverage model before Thursday's session. Strategic context for these moves appears in the confidential note below.

management briefing: Only 33 of the 205 pilot accounts renewed Kasath, so a churn review is set for October 17. Weniusek Logistics is in early talks to buy Holethax Freight for about $345.6 million.

## Changed defaults

Heads up: the Ledgerline tax-rate lookup cache now defaults to a 15-minute TTL instead of 24 hours. Turns out rates in the Veldt County sandbox were going stale mid-demo, which was embarrassing. Eviction is now LRU rather than FIFO, and the cache warms on boot. If you're reviewing, check that nothing hardcodes the old TTL. The new defaults land as follows.

deployment values, bajop-taweg:
holwyn:
  log_level: debug
  metrics_host: metrics.holwyn.zemvarsys.internal
  pool_size: 32